Review on Kasturi: A JantavaDravya (Animal Product)

Abstract

The name of Musk is known to the entire mankind but today, only a few persons have the privilege to smell its odor. There is a perfume so famous that everyone on earth knows its name but it is so rare that only very few living human beings can boast at having ever smelled it. All kind of deer do not have “The Musk” The musk found in which deer, that is Known as Kasturimrig (Sanskrit), Hiranmuski (Unani). The Musk comes from a small deer that has two fangs; he uses to scratch forest lichens on which it feeds. Musk has been a key constituent in many perfumes since its discovery, being held to give a perfume long-lasting power as a fixative. Practitioners of Indigenous Systems of Medicine claim to obtain beneficial results with musk in various disorders viz. Visha (Toxicity), Chardi (Vomiting), Daurgandhya (fetid smell), Kilas (leucoderma).
